一种多功能搜救机器人的设计_第1页
一种多功能搜救机器人的设计_第2页
一种多功能搜救机器人的设计_第3页
一种多功能搜救机器人的设计_第4页
一种多功能搜救机器人的设计_第5页
已阅读5页,还剩1页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2013届本科毕业设计(论文)文献综述题目一种多功能搜救机器人的设计学院电气与自动化工程学院1.前言机器人大量生产和进入工业部门,代替人从事有害的生产活动,是新的工业革命特征之一。1982年美国对未来机器人的发展曾用特尔斐法作过预测。预计今后十几年里,非伺服、不可编程序的机器人将绝迹。到1995年,95%的工业机器人为智能、万能和可编程的机器人。其中一项具体预测是,到1990年机器人中25%有视觉功能;20%有触觉功能。在新型装配机器人中,45%为可编程序系统。日本机器人协会预测:八十年代将是日本机器人生产发展的一个重要时期。中国机器人的研究二十世纪七十年代开始的,至今已有30多年,到目前为止大体分为三个时期:摇篮期,规划发展期及拓广发展期。但相对于日本,美国,欧洲等发达国家来说,还处于追赶阶段;美国9.11事件中,其国内主要机器人生产公司和研究机构都组织参加了纽约世贸大厦现场的搜救工作,如南佛罗里达大学机器人辅助搜寻与救援研究中心,MIT的IRobot公司,美国海军的SPAWAR研究中心,以及具有五十多年历史的Foster–Miller公司等。据时代周刊报道:在最初的十天当中,救援机器人在搜救犬,人工无法抵达的狭小或危险区域找到十余具遇难者的遗体,与现场搜救工作人员找到的数量基本相同,但所花的时间却不到现场救援人员花费时间的一半。而我国在四川地震中,据资料显示,搜救机器人并未得到很好的利用,参加搜救的主要还是以消防官兵及搜救犬。2.功能论证按照预定要求,机器人应该满足搜与救两项功能。搜救机器人集成了温度传感器、烟雾传感器,可以辅助反映救灾现场情况,同时可以将这些信息发送到上位机,告知搜救人员搜救时将会遇到的问题。车上装有热释电红外线传感器和无线摄像头,可以进行较远距离的生命探测,告知搜救人员目标位置。同时当车行进到被困人员前,可以向其提供营养液,为正式的救援提供宝贵的时间,这一功能是许多搜救车都没有体现出来的。车上装有机械手,主要帮助搬运压在被困人员身上的物体,同时如搜救车行进途中遇到障碍,也可以使用它进行搬运排除。无线通讯距离长,抗干扰能力强,操作指令丰富并可编程,能满足大量操作需求。其硬件功能框图如下:研究内容本课题设计研究一种多功能搜救机器人,研究了机器人的机械结构、外围电路,软件时序研究及基于单片机的多路舵机控制方法研究,具体包括:(1)机器人机械结构设计:包括机械装置设计,机械强度测验等,保证搜救机器人有较好的越野性和抗震能力;(2)外围电路设计:包括电源供应,光检测电路,热释电红外人体检测电路及烟雾报警电路等;(3)软件时序研究:涉及到舵机的控制信号周期,温度检测元件,电机启动惯性导致的迟滞效应等,这些在调试中出现不少困难,需单独研究;(4)多路舵机控制算法:讨论算法的选择及具体设计思路。4.算法选择FPGA、模拟电路、单片机都可以产生舵机的控制信号,但FPGA成本高且电路复杂。对于脉宽调制信号的脉宽变换,常用的一种方法是采用调制信号获取有源滤波后的直流电压,但是需要50Hz信号,这对运放器件的选择有较高要求,从电路体积和功耗考虑也不应采用。5mV以上的控制电压的变化就会引起舵机的抖动,对于机载的测控系统而言,电源和其他器件的信号噪声都远大于5mV,所以滤波电路的精度难以达到舵机的控制精度要求。利用时间微分法单片机最高可以输出32路供舵机使用的PWM波。方法描述如下:将一个20ms的周期分成500个时间段,初始化时将各通道置高电平,定时器初值设定为40us,32个PWM通道的脉冲宽度计数器值放在一个数组内,定时器在每个时间片结束后进入中断程序,各脉冲宽度计数器都减1,如果值不为0,对应输出通道输出值仍为1,否则取反。中断结束后定时器再复位,开中断,500个时间段运行结束后重新开始一个周期,从而产生周期为20ms的PWM波。该方法最多能输出32路PWM波,但是会产生大量中断服务程序,对于多中断系统会导致严重的中断丢失问题,例如本文所设计的机器人需要利用串口进行双向传输数据的系统。考虑到上述原因,本文使用的是软件延时法,其程序算法说明如下:已知舵机对于输入的PWM波频率规定为50Hz,但是其对于相位并无要求,鉴于这个特点,使用软件延时最多能实现8路PWM波输出。算法描述如下:(1)A路输出2.5ms脉冲(根据设定角度输出相应时间的正脉冲,不足时间由低电平补至2.5ms),此时其他五路无输出,即输出2.5ms低电平;(2)B路输出2.5ms脉冲(同A路,不足时间由低电平补至2.5ms),此时包括A路的其他五路无输出,即输出2.5ms低电平;(3)同理,输出C,D,E,F,G,H路;此时,1-3步总共耗时为2.5*8=20ms,其中每路由一个小于2.5ms的正脉冲和低电平补偿时间组成。重复1-3步。总结本使用Atmel公司的8位单片机ATmega16为控制核心,外围信号采集设备包括热释电人体红外感应模块,烟雾报警模块及DS18B20测温芯片,通过蓝牙HC-06模块实现了机器人的远程控制。参考文献:[1] 张培仁.基于16/32位DSP机器人控制系统设计与实现[M].北京:清华大学出版社,2006.[2] 谢克明.自动控制原理[M].北京:电子工业出版社,2009.[3]邵贝贝.单片机嵌入式应用的在线开发方法[M].北京:机械工业出版社,2004.[4]薛涛.单片机与嵌入式系统开发方法[M].北京:清华大学出版社,2009.10.[5]孙传友,孙晓斌.测控系统原理与设计[M].第二版.北京:北京航空航天大学出版社,2007.12.[6]周丰,王南山,陈卉.C语言教程[M].武汉:华中科技大学出版社,2008.[7]谭浩强.C程序设计[M].北京:清华大学出版社,2005.[8]康华光.电子技术基础[M].北京:高等教育出版社,2006.1.[9]孙传友,孙晓斌.测控系统原理与设计[M].北京:北京航空航天大学出版社,2007.12.[10]彭伟,单片机C语言程序设计实训100例:基于AVR+Proteus仿真[M].北京:北京航空航天大学出版社,2010.5.[11]刘海成,AVR单片机原理及测控工程应用:基于ATmega48/ATmega16[M]北京:北京航空航天大学出版社,2008.3.[12]吴新杰AVR单片机项目教程:基于C语言[M].北京:北京航空航天大学出版社,2011.1.[13]范红刚,宋彦佑,董翠莲.AVR单片机自学笔记[M].北京:北京航空航天大学出版社,2012.7.[14]秦志强,彭建盛,谭立新.AVR单片机与小型机器人制作[M].北京:电子工业出版社,2009.6.[15]杭和平,邵明刚,杨芳.AVR单片机原理与GCC编程实践:智能小车的系统开发[M].北京:中国电力出版社,2012.9.学生(签名)年月日目录目录第一章总论 1一、项目概述 1二、可行性研究报告编制依据和范围 2三、项目主要经济技术指标 3四、******国家森林公园概况 3第二章项目背景及必要性 8一、项目背景 8二、项目建设的必要性与可行性 10第三章项目选址分析 13一、项目选址 13二、项目城市概况 13三、经济发展概况 14四、公共设施依托条件及施工条件 17第四章需求分析与建设规模 18一、****国家森林公园现状与存在问题分析 18二、****国家森林公园日容量预测 19三、****国家森林公园景区厕所需求面积分析 20四、****国家森林公园景区厕所建设规模的确定 20第五章项目建设方案 21一、景区厕所工程建设方案 21二、景区引水上山工程建设方案 27三、基础设施工程建设方案 32第六章环境保护与劳动卫生安全 34一、环境保护 34二、劳动卫生与安全 35第七章节约能源 36一、节能的相关法律及设计规范 36二、节约资源措施 37第八章项目实施进度与管理 39一、项目实施进度 39二、项目管理 40第九章工程招标 44一、招标依据及原则 44二、项目招标范围及内容 45第十章投资估算及资金筹措 48一、固定资产投资估算依据 48二、投资估算资金筹措方案 PAGE

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论